What is the shortest time between twins?

The shortest interval between birth of twins (single confinement) is 22.976 seconds, and was achieved by Amanda Dorris (Canada), who gave birth to Emmanuelle and Elodie at 5:21, at Gatineau Hospital, Gatineau, Quebec, Canada on 6 April 2017. Fraternal twins Emmanuelle and Elodie were born prematurely at 35 weeks.

What week are most twins born?

Your twins may be born a little early. Doctors consider 37 weeks to be full-term for most twin pregnancies. The average length of pregnancy for twins is 36.4 weeks. Babies who are born between 32 weeks and 37 weeks generally do very well.

Do identical twins have the same brain?

Transcript: Identical twins have identical genes but they don’t have identical brains and that is because learning leads to anatomical changes in the brain and even identical twins will have different social experiences, different learning experiences, and therefore will end up having different brains.

Do twins have different birthdays?

Twins are defined as children produced in the same pregnancy. Usually they are delivered only a few minutes or hours apart. But they can have different birthdays. If that day happens at the end of the month, or even on New Year’s Eve/Day, the two babies can have birthdays in different months and even different years!

Do twins always come early?

If you’re carrying more than one baby, chances are good you’ll deliver early. Twins are usually born around 36 weeks — four weeks early. Triplets arrive at about 33 weeks, and quads often make their debut at 31 weeks.

What is the biggest age gap between siblings?

What Is the Record for the Biggest Gap of Age Between Siblings? The Guinness Book of Records 2002 Edition reports that the largest age gap between two siblings is 41 years. Elizabeth Ann Buttle gave birth to her daughter in 1956 when she was age 19 and then later gave birth to her son in 1997 when she was 60.
